There weren't any bad guys in those examples. But neither of the people shot in your examples were shot because anybody thought they were "bad guys". They thought, mistakenly, that they presented a threat.
It's about the greater attitude expressed in tidy little aphorisms like "the only way to stop a bad guy with a gun is a good guy with a gun" that paints the world in absolutes.
The aphorism is wrong - it isn't always the only way. But I don't see how that helps. People aren't usually 100% good or 100% bad. OK, granted. That doesn't affect my assessment of whether or not to shoot someone much.